Hi Ray,
Thanks for all the help. It works perfectly. void __fastcall TfrmMain::FormCreate(TObject *Sender) { unsigned int errorCode; AnsiString SQL = "CREATE TABLE IF NOT EXISTS queryBackup( queryName text PRIMARY KEY, query text )"; errorCode = frmDataModule->eyeConnection->ExecuteDirect(SQL); } Charl |